When training for speed, agility, and quickness, the foot and ankle complex should be in which of the following positions when i

t hits the ground?
a. Internally rotated and plantar flexed
b. Pointing straight ahead and dorsiflexed
c. Externally rotated and dorsiflexed
d. Pointing straight ahead and plantar flexed
Social Studies
1 answer:
zhenek [66]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

b. Pointing straight ahead and dorsiflexed

Explanation:

The foot and ankle complex should be pointed straight ahead and dorsiflexed. Dorsiflexion involves bringing the toes closer to the shin, thus reducing the angle between the dorsum of the feet and the leg. At this position, there will not be any damage to the leg.

Question:

Why does the virus need a host in order to multiply?

Answer:

Use the cells' resources

Explanation:

A virus is typically a is a DNA or RNA moiety encased in a protein capsule. The capsule is usually specific to the class and type of virus and it lends to the virulence of the entity. In order for infection to be established the virus must bypass the host's immune system and it's immune response and invade a host cell. There it will incorporate it's genetic material into the hosts' nucleus and harness the machinery that it does not in itself possess in order to make multiple copies of itself. It uses the host cell's DNA replication machinery, proteins amino acids and energy among other things before it bursts out of the cell and destroys it. This continues for some time and eventually the host may perish. The virus will then be passed along to a different host where it's replication using that hosts machinery will continue.
